
BOOKS - PROGRAMMING - C# Data Structures Designing for Organizing, Storing and Access...

C# Data Structures Designing for Organizing, Storing and Accessing Information
Author: Theophilus Edet
Year: 2024
Pages: 329
Format: PDF
File size: 32.9 MB
Language: ENG

Year: 2024
Pages: 329
Format: PDF
File size: 32.9 MB
Language: ENG

Book Description: C Data Structures Designing for Organizing Storing and Accessing Information is an insightful guide that explores the intricacies of data structures in C programming language. It offers a comprehensive approach to understanding the fundamentals of data structures, from basic concepts to advanced techniques, enabling developers to optimize their coding skills and improve the performance of their applications. This book is a must-read for any C developer seeking to enhance their programming abilities and gain a deeper understanding of data structures. The book begins by introducing the reader to the concept of data structures and their significance in software development. It highlights the importance of mastering these concepts to create efficient, scalable, and well-organized programs. The author then delves into the various types of data structures, including arrays, lists, stacks, queues, and trees, providing detailed explanations and practical examples for each. Each chapter concludes with exercises to help solidify the reader's understanding of the material. As the reader progresses through the book, they will learn how to apply data structures in real-world scenarios, such as organizing and storing large amounts of data, optimizing search algorithms, and implementing efficient data retrieval methods. The author emphasizes the need for a personal paradigm in perceiving the technological process of developing modern knowledge, highlighting the significance of adapting to new technologies and staying up-to-date with industry trends. The book also explores the evolution of technology and its impact on society, emphasizing the need for continuous learning and adaptation to remain relevant in the ever-changing landscape of software development. By studying and understanding the process of technological advancements, readers can gain a deeper appreciation for the role of data structures in shaping the future of computing.
C Data Structures Designing for Organizing Storing and Access Information - проницательное руководство, исследующее тонкости структур данных на языке программирования C. Он предлагает комплексный подход к пониманию основ структур данных, от базовых концепций до передовых методов, позволяя разработчикам оптимизировать свои навыки кодирования и повысить производительность своих приложений. Эта книга обязательна к прочтению для любого разработчика Си, стремящегося расширить свои возможности программирования и получить более глубокое понимание структур данных. Книга начинается с того, что знакомит читателя с понятием структур данных и их значением в разработке программного обеспечения. В нем подчеркивается важность освоения этих концепций для создания эффективных, масштабируемых и хорошо организованных программ. Затем автор углубляется в различные типы структур данных, включая массивы, списки, стеки, очереди и деревья, предоставляя подробные объяснения и практические примеры для каждого из них. Каждая глава завершается упражнениями, помогающими укрепить понимание материала читателем. По мере прохождения книги читатель научится применять структуры данных в реальных сценариях, таких как организация и хранение больших объемов данных, оптимизация алгоритмов поиска и реализация эффективных методов извлечения данных. Автор подчеркивает необходимость личностной парадигмы в восприятии технологического процесса развития современных знаний, подчеркивая значимость адаптации к новым технологиям и актуальности отраслевых тенденций. Книга также исследует эволюцию технологий и их влияние на общество, подчеркивая необходимость непрерывного обучения и адаптации, чтобы оставаться актуальными в постоянно меняющемся ландшафте разработки программного обеспечения. Изучая и понимая процесс технологического прогресса, читатели могут глубже оценить роль структур данных в формировании будущего вычислительной техники.
C Data Structures Designing for Organizing Storing and Access Information - un guide perspicace qui explore les subtilités des structures de données en langage de programmation C. Il propose une approche intégrée pour comprendre les bases des structures de données, des concepts de base aux meilleures pratiques, permettant aux développeurs d'optimiser leurs compétences de codage et d'améliorer les performances de leurs applications. Ce livre est obligatoire pour tout développeur Xi qui cherche à élargir ses capacités de programmation et à mieux comprendre les structures de données. livre commence par présenter au lecteur la notion de structures de données et leur signification dans le développement de logiciels. Il souligne l'importance de maîtriser ces concepts pour créer des programmes efficaces, évolutifs et bien organisés. L'auteur explore ensuite les différents types de structures de données, y compris les tableaux, les listes, les piles, les files d'attente et les arbres, en fournissant des explications détaillées et des exemples pratiques pour chacun d'eux. Chaque chapitre se termine par des exercices qui contribuent à renforcer la compréhension du matériel par le lecteur. À mesure que le livre passe, le lecteur apprendra à appliquer des structures de données dans des scénarios réels, tels que l'organisation et le stockage de grandes quantités de données, l'optimisation des algorithmes de recherche et la mise en œuvre de méthodes efficaces d'extraction de données. L'auteur souligne la nécessité d'un paradigme personnel dans la perception du processus technologique du développement des connaissances modernes, soulignant l'importance de l'adaptation aux nouvelles technologies et la pertinence des tendances sectorielles. livre explore également l'évolution des technologies et leur impact sur la société, soulignant la nécessité d'un apprentissage et d'une adaptation continus pour rester pertinent dans le paysage en constante évolution du développement de logiciels. En étudiant et en comprenant le processus de progrès technologique, les lecteurs peuvent évaluer plus en profondeur le rôle des structures de données dans la formation de l'avenir de la technologie informatique.
C Data Structures Designing for Organizing Storing and Access Information es una guía astuta que explora las sutilezas de las estructuras de datos en el lenguaje de programación C. Ofrece un enfoque integral para entender las bases de las estructuras de datos, desde conceptos básicos hasta técnicas avanzadas, lo que permite a los desarrolladores optimizar sus estructuras de datos habilidades de codificación y mejorar el rendimiento de sus aplicaciones. Este libro es de lectura obligatoria para cualquier desarrollador de Xi que busque ampliar sus capacidades de programación y obtener una comprensión más profunda de las estructuras de datos. libro comienza introduciendo al lector en el concepto de estructuras de datos y su significado en el desarrollo de software. Destaca la importancia de dominar estos conceptos para crear programas eficientes, escalables y bien organizados. A continuación, el autor profundiza en diferentes tipos de estructuras de datos, incluyendo matrices, listas, pilas, colas y árboles, proporcionando explicaciones detalladas y ejemplos prácticos para cada una de ellas. Cada capítulo se completa con ejercicios que ayudan a fortalecer la comprensión del material por parte del lector. A medida que el libro pase, el lector aprenderá a aplicar estructuras de datos en escenarios reales, como organizar y almacenar grandes cantidades de datos, optimizar algoritmos de búsqueda e implementar métodos eficientes de recuperación de datos. autor subraya la necesidad de un paradigma personal en la percepción del proceso tecnológico del desarrollo del conocimiento moderno, destacando la importancia de la adaptación a las nuevas tecnologías y la relevancia de las tendencias sectoriales. libro también explora la evolución de la tecnología y su impacto en la sociedad, destacando la necesidad de un aprendizaje y adaptación continuos para seguir siendo relevantes en un panorama de desarrollo de software en constante cambio. Mediante el estudio y la comprensión del proceso de progreso tecnológico, los lectores pueden evaluar en profundidad el papel de las estructuras de datos en la formación del futuro de la informática.
C Data Estrutures Designing for Organizing Story and Access Informa é um guia perspicaz que explora as sutilezas das estruturas de dados na linguagem de programação C. Ele oferece uma abordagem integrada para a compreensão dos fundamentos das estruturas de dados, desde conceitos básicos até técnicas avançadas, permitindo aos desenvolvedores otimizar suas habilidades de codificação e melhorar a produtividade de seus aplicativos. Este livro é obrigatório para qualquer desenvolvedor de Xi que queira expandir sua capacidade de programação e obter uma compreensão mais profunda das estruturas de dados. O livro começa por apresentar ao leitor o conceito de estruturas de dados e sua importância no desenvolvimento de software. Ele enfatiza a importância de explorar esses conceitos para criar programas eficientes, escaláveis e bem organizados. Em seguida, o autor se aprofundará em diferentes tipos de estruturas de dados, incluindo matrizes, listas, pilhas, filas e árvores, fornecendo explicações detalhadas e exemplos práticos para cada um deles. Cada capítulo é concluído com exercícios que ajudam a aumentar a compreensão da matéria pelo leitor. Conforme o livro passa, o leitor aprenderá a aplicar estruturas de dados em cenários reais, como organizar e armazenar grandes quantidades de dados, otimizar algoritmos de busca e implementar métodos eficazes de extração de dados. O autor ressalta a necessidade de um paradigma pessoal na percepção do processo tecnológico de desenvolvimento do conhecimento moderno, enfatizando a importância da adaptação às novas tecnologias e a relevância das tendências industriais. O livro também explora a evolução da tecnologia e seus efeitos na sociedade, enfatizando a necessidade de aprendizagem e adaptação continuadas para se manter atualizado em uma paisagem de desenvolvimento de software em constante evolução. Ao estudar e compreender o processo de progresso tecnológico, os leitores podem avaliar mais a fundo o papel das estruturas de dados na formação da computação futura.
C Data Configurations Designing for Organizing Storage and Access Information è una guida intuitiva che esamina le finezze delle strutture dei dati nel linguaggio di programmazione C. Offre un approccio completo per comprendere le basi delle strutture dei dati, dai concetti di base alle best practice, consentendo agli sviluppatori di ottimizzare le proprie capacità di codifica e migliorare le prestazioni delle loro applicazioni. Questo libro è obbligatorio per tutti gli sviluppatori di Xi che cercano di ampliare le loro capacità di programmazione e ottenere una migliore comprensione delle strutture dei dati. Il libro inizia facendo conoscere al lettore il concetto di struttura dei dati e il loro significato nello sviluppo del software. Sottolinea l'importanza di imparare questi concetti per creare programmi efficaci, scalabili e ben organizzati. L'autore approfondisce i vari tipi di strutture di dati, tra cui array, elenchi, pile, code e alberi, fornendo spiegazioni dettagliate e esempi pratici per ciascuno di essi. Ogni capitolo è completato da esercizi che aiutano a rafforzare la comprensione del materiale da parte del lettore. Al termine del libro, il lettore imparerà ad applicare le strutture dei dati in scenari reali quali l'organizzazione e lo storage di grandi quantità di dati, l'ottimizzazione degli algoritmi di ricerca e l'implementazione di metodi efficaci di recupero dei dati. L'autore sottolinea la necessità di un paradigma personale nella percezione del processo tecnologico di sviluppo della conoscenza moderna, sottolineando l'importanza dell'adattamento alle nuove tecnologie e l'attualità delle tendenze del settore. Il libro esplora anche l'evoluzione della tecnologia e il loro impatto sulla società, sottolineando la necessità di una formazione continua e di adattamento per rimanere aggiornati in un panorama di sviluppo software in continua evoluzione. Studiando e comprendendo il processo di progresso tecnologico, i lettori possono valutare meglio il ruolo delle strutture dei dati nella formazione del futuro informatico.
C Datenstrukturen Design for Organizing Storing and Access Information ist ein aufschlussreicher itfaden, der die Feinheiten von Datenstrukturen in der Programmiersprache C untersucht. Es bietet einen umfassenden Ansatz zum Verständnis der Grundlagen von Datenstrukturen, von grundlegenden Konzepten bis hin zu Best Practices, so dass Entwickler ihre Codierungsfähigkeiten optimieren und die istung ihrer Anwendungen verbessern können. Dieses Buch ist ein Muss für jeden C-Entwickler, der seine Programmierfähigkeiten erweitern und ein tieferes Verständnis der Datenstrukturen erlangen möchte. Das Buch beginnt damit, den ser mit dem Konzept der Datenstrukturen und ihrer Bedeutung in der Softwareentwicklung vertraut zu machen. Er betont, wie wichtig es ist, diese Konzepte zu beherrschen, um effiziente, skalierbare und gut organisierte Programme zu schaffen. Der Autor geht dann auf verschiedene Arten von Datenstrukturen ein, einschließlich Arrays, Listen, Stacks, Warteschlangen und Bäumen, und liefert detaillierte Erklärungen und praktische Beispiele für jede davon. Jedes Kapitel schließt mit Übungen, die helfen, das Verständnis des Materials für den ser zu stärken. Im Laufe des Buches lernt der ser, Datenstrukturen in realen Szenarien anzuwenden, wie z. B. die Organisation und Speicherung großer Datenmengen, die Optimierung von Suchalgorithmen und die Implementierung effektiver Methoden zur Datenextraktion. Der Autor betont die Notwendigkeit eines persönlichen Paradigmas in der Wahrnehmung des technologischen Prozesses der Entwicklung des modernen Wissens und betont die Bedeutung der Anpassung an neue Technologien und die Relevanz von Branchentrends. Das Buch untersucht auch die Entwicklung der Technologie und ihre Auswirkungen auf die Gesellschaft und betont die Notwendigkeit des kontinuierlichen rnens und der Anpassung, um in der sich ständig verändernden Landschaft der Softwareentwicklung relevant zu bleiben. Durch das Studium und Verständnis des Prozesses des technologischen Fortschritts können die ser die Rolle von Datenstrukturen bei der Gestaltung der Zukunft der Informatik besser einschätzen.
''
C Veri Yapıları Depolama ve Erişim Bilgilerini Düzenlemek için Tasarlama, C programlama dilinde veri yapılarının inceliklerini araştıran anlayışlı bir kılavuzdur. Temel kavramlardan en iyi uygulamalara kadar veri yapılarının temellerini anlamak için kapsamlı bir yaklaşım sunar, geliştiricilerin kodlama becerilerini optimize etmelerine ve uygulamalarının performansını geliştirmelerine olanak tanır. Bu kitap, programlama yeteneklerini genişletmek ve veri yapıları hakkında daha derin bir anlayış kazanmak isteyen herhangi bir C geliştiricisi için mutlaka okunması gereken bir kitaptır. Kitap, okuyucuya veri yapıları kavramını ve yazılım geliştirmedeki anlamlarını tanıtarak başlar. Etkili, ölçeklenebilir ve iyi organize edilmiş programlar oluşturmak için bu kavramlara hakim olmanın önemini vurgular. Yazar daha sonra diziler, listeler, yığınlar, kuyruklar ve ağaçlar da dahil olmak üzere farklı veri yapıları türlerini inceler ve her biri için ayrıntılı açıklamalar ve pratik örnekler sunar. Her bölüm, okuyucunun materyal hakkındaki anlayışını güçlendirmeye yardımcı olacak alıştırmalarla sona erer. Kitap ilerledikçe, okuyucu, veri yapılarının büyük miktarda veriyi organize etmek ve depolamak, arama algoritmalarını optimize etmek ve verimli veri çıkarma yöntemlerini uygulamak gibi gerçek dünya senaryolarına nasıl uygulanacağını öğrenecektir. Yazar, modern bilginin gelişiminin teknolojik sürecinin algılanmasında kişisel bir paradigmaya duyulan ihtiyacı vurgulayarak, yeni teknolojilere adaptasyonun önemini ve endüstri eğilimlerinin önemini vurgulamaktadır. Kitap aynı zamanda teknolojinin evrimini ve toplum üzerindeki etkisini araştırıyor, sürekli değişen yazılım geliştirme manzarasında alakalı kalmak için sürekli öğrenme ve adaptasyon ihtiyacını vurguluyor. Teknolojik ilerleme sürecini inceleyerek ve anlayarak, okuyucular bilgi işlemin geleceğini şekillendirmede veri yapılarının rolünü daha da takdir edebilirler.
C Data Structures Designing for Organizing Storage and Access Information هو دليل ثاقب يستكشف تعقيدات هياكل البيانات في لغة البرمجة C. يقدم نهجًا شاملاً لفهم أساسيات هياكل البيانات، من المفاهيم الأساسية إلى أفضل الممارسات، مما يسمح للمطورين بتحسين مهاراتهم في الترميز وتحسين أداء تطبيقاتهم. هذا الكتاب يجب قراءته لأي مطور C يتطلع إلى توسيع قدرات البرمجة الخاصة به واكتساب فهم أعمق لهياكل البيانات. يبدأ الكتاب بتعريف القارئ بمفهوم هياكل البيانات ومعناها في تطوير البرمجيات. ويؤكد على أهمية إتقان هذه المفاهيم لوضع برامج فعالة وقابلة للتطوير وجيدة التنظيم. ثم يتعمق المؤلف في أنواع مختلفة من هياكل البيانات، بما في ذلك المصفوفات والقوائم والأكوام وقوائم الانتظار والأشجار، ويقدم شروحًا مفصلة وأمثلة عملية لكل منها. يختتم كل فصل بتمارين للمساعدة في تعزيز فهم القارئ للمادة. مع تقدم الكتاب، سيتعلم القارئ كيفية تطبيق هياكل البيانات على سيناريوهات العالم الحقيقي، مثل تنظيم وتخزين كميات كبيرة من البيانات، وتحسين خوارزميات البحث، وتنفيذ طرق فعالة لاستخراج البيانات. ويشدد المؤلف على الحاجة إلى نموذج شخصي في تصور العملية التكنولوجية لتطور المعارف الحديثة، مع التشديد على أهمية التكيف مع التكنولوجيات الجديدة وأهمية اتجاهات الصناعة. يستكشف الكتاب أيضًا تطور التكنولوجيا وتأثيرها على المجتمع، ويسلط الضوء على الحاجة إلى التعلم المستمر والتكيف لتظل ذات صلة بالمشهد المتغير باستمرار لتطوير البرمجيات. من خلال دراسة وفهم عملية التقدم التكنولوجي، يمكن للقراء تقدير دور هياكل البيانات في تشكيل مستقبل الحوسبة.
